Beehive Industries was initially a extra generalized service earlier than specializing in manufacturing its personal parts. The trail to get there was not a simple one; the corporate laid off round 18% of employees in July 2023, obtained a $12 million Air Power engine printing contract in October 2024, and in March 2025 obtained a contract by the System of Methods Consortium (SOSSEC), which manages fast acquisition initiatives for the US Division of Protection, with the Air Power Life Cycle Administration Heart. Now the corporate is delving deeper into Unmanned Aerial Automobile (UAV) propulsion by engaged on the 200 lbf Frenzy engine.
The corporate examined 4 completely different additively made engines, every iterated inside six weeks. With a complete of 20 hours of runtime, the corporate is optimistic that it’ll meet the necessities. After this, they wish to work on altitude testing and hope to do flight testing in 2026. The engine fashions are small, measuring 12 to twenty cm, with 100 to 300 lbf of thrust and weighing round 6.8 to 16 kilos. This fills a niche in US engine manufacturing capability and stock, with bigger, extra advanced engines broadly accessible, however extra compact engines being comparatively uncommon. These sorts of engines might be utilized by missiles, new kinds of lighter cruise missiles, or many drones. If the US had been to enter right into a battle, particularly a protracted one, many hundreds of those engines could be wanted. Ukraine at present produces 5 million small drones per yr and desires to supply round 300,000 long-distance drones per yr as effectively. The US at present can not match that stage of manufacturing.

For the extra advanced, increased worth drones the US has in thoughts, the problem is much more pronounced. Industrial micro turbine producers are additionally not situated within the US. Beehive, due to this fact, might be taking a look at a very profitable contract and enterprise space if it continues its growth. Small, cost-effective engines have been an space neglected by Pratt and others. If Beehive can produce these items cost-effectively at scale, they are going to discover themselves coping with important contracts.

Their work with the College of Dayton Analysis Institute (UDRI) is certain to offer them an edge as effectively. The analysis institute repeatedly works on Small Enterprise Innovation Analysis (SBIR) and different revolutionary authorities initiatives in additive for engines and extra. Along with the Frenzy, the corporate is engaged on many extra engines for bigger craft with its Rampart engine. Ideally, in fact, the corporate can shortly adapt a design to new particular wants or change manufacturing between engine varieties and sizes. To a sure extent, it might be simpler for them to make many extra variants of an engine with the identical R&D prices. Beehive can also be aiming for affordability. Given the various legacy engines in use and the loss of life of ample engines for interceptor drones, and long-range, reasonably priced bomber-type drones, there’s a actual want right here. In actual fact, I might say that this lack of selection and availability is a important weak spot within the US arsenal. Related engines is also used for missiles and Patriot sort functions, and might be used of their hundreds if wanted.
Beehive Industries is sitting on an absolute goldmine in the event that they pull this off. They’re lively in a comparatively new market with few dependable choices. It’s US-based and makes use of GE 3D printers with an skilled crew (usually additionally Ex-GE). Given the various benefits that additive manufacturing gives in weight discount, higher stream, half consolidation, lowered meeting, higher buy-to-fly, and extra, there’s a actual alternative right here to make extra margin and be cheaper for the tip buyer. With a extra versatile design and manufacturing, the corporate may have an actual edge. That might let it tackle the massive engine makers or certainly grow to be one.
